In their ‘Will walk-in GP clinics deliver one million extra appointments?’ yesterday, BBC Scotland were keen to direct the response with information like the above and respondents revealing a fall from 87% satisfaction to 76% satisfaction with ease in contacting a GP.

They have not compared the NHS Scotland results for 2024 with those for NHS England:

The Scottish average, though having fallen, was 76% while for NHS England, carried out by Ipsos, was 51%

Satisfaction with ease of access to a GP is still 50% higher in Scotland than in England.
